Principal Duties and Responsibilities
* PRR Statement & Management Reporting – Build and maintain an income‑statement‑style view of Purchase‑Related Revenue (PRR) by category, program, and region; deliver a repeatable monthly and quarterly reporting package that clearly shows PRR generated, its sources, and drivers.
* Gross & Net Supplier Revenue Analyses – Analyse and incorporate net‑income (Purchase‑Related Income, PRI) into PRR reporting; work with finance to ensure definitions and allocation methods align with management‑accounting principles; identify profitability trends and risk areas.
* Data Sourcing, Structuring & Integrity – Map all relevant data sources from PostgreSQL, Snowflake, SAP, OneStream, and others; cleanse, reconcile, and document data lineages to support repeatable reporting.

Position Requirements
* Bachelor's degree in Finance, Accounting, Economics, Business, Engineering, or a related discipline; or equivalent business experience.
* 5+ years of progressive experience in financial reporting, management accounting, or related analytics.
* Experience in a complex, data‑rich environment such as financial services, leasing, or fleet management.
* Strong Excel skills (pivot tables, complex formulas, lookups, basic modeling); ability to build robust workbooks for recurring reporting.
* Deep understanding of management accounting concepts – revenue recognition, gross margin, and variance analysis.
* Ability to link operational drivers (rate, volume, mix) to financial outcomes and communicate insights to non‑finance stakeholders.
